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ying protective coatings or sealants to the foundation surfaces of a property. This process helps to create a barrier against moisture, water infiltration, and other environmental elements that can compromise the integrity of the foundation. Proper sealing can prevent water from seeping through cracks or porous surfaces, reducing the risk of future damage and increasing the longevity of the foundation structure. Professionals typically assess the foundation to determine the most suitable sealant type and application method to ensure maximum protection.

One of the primary problems addressed by foundation sealing is water intrusion, which can lead to issues such as basement flooding, mold growth, and structural deterioration. When water penetrates the foundation, it can cause cracks to expand and weaken the overall stability of the property. Sealing services help mitigate these risks by providing a waterproof barrier that minimizes water penetration,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high groundwater levels. This preventative approach can save property owners from costly repairs and extensive damage over time.

Properties that commonly utilize foundation sealing services include residential homes, commercial buildings, and even some multi-family complexes. Homes with basements or crawl spaces are often targeted for sealing to prevent moisture issues and improve indoor air quality. Commercial properties, particularly those with underground levels or below-grade foundations, also benefit from sealing to maintain structural integrity and protect inventory or equipment. Regardless of property type, sealing is especially valuable in regions with frequent or heavy precipitation, where moisture control is a priority.

Professional foundation sealing services typically involve a thorough inspection of the existing foundation to identify cracks, porous areas, or other vulnerabilities. Based on the assessment, contractors select appropriate sealants-such as liquid coatings, membrane systems, or elastomeric materials-and apply them carefully to ensure complete coverage. The goal is to create a durable, waterproof barrier that withstands environmental stresses. Cost Range for Sealing - The typical cost for concrete foundation sealing services varies between $300 and $1,200, depending on the size and condition of the foundation. For example, sealing a standard residential basement may cost around $500 to $800. Larger or more complex foundations could require higher investments within this range.

Factors Influencing Price - Prices are influenced by the foundation’s size, accessibility, and the type of sealant used. Smaller projects might be closer to $300, while extensive sealing for larger properties can reach up to $1,200 or more. Additional prep work or repairs may also impact the overall cost.

Typical Service Scope - Sealing services generally include surface preparation, application of sealant, and minor repairs if needed. The cost reflects the labor involved and the materials used to ensure a durable, waterproof seal. Service providers may offer different sealing options that affect pricing.

Average Cost Considerations - For properties in Mahomet, IL and nearby areas, sealing a concrete foundation usually falls within the $400 to $1,000 range. Costs can vary based on the foundation’s size, condition, and specific sealing requirements.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to individual proj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ying specialized coatings or sealants to protect the foundation from moisture, water intrusion, and damage caused by environmental factors.

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help prevent water leaks, reduce the risk of cracks, and prolong the lifespan of the foundation by providing a protective barrier against moisture.

How often should foundation sealing be done? The frequency of sealing depends on the type of sealant used and local conditions, but typically it is recommended every few years or as advised by a local professional.

What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include waterproof paints, elastomeric coatings, and penetrating sealants designed specifically for concrete foundations.
